Safety drive circuit for pump motor

1. A motor drive circuit for utilizing power from an alternating current source to drive a direct current motor which is mechanically coupled to a liquid pump, comprising:

  • a) a circuit breaker connected to said alternating current source, said circuit breaker having a plurality of circuit disconnecting inputs;

    b) a direct current power supply connected to said circuit breaker and to said motor;

    c) a motor drive circuit connected to said motor, said motor drive circuit having at least two control inputs;

    d) a pressure set circuit connected to one of said at least two control inputs, said pressure set circuit having means for presetting a desired pump output pressure;

    e) a pressure sensing circuit connected to another of said at least two control inputs, said pressure sensing circuit having means for sensing said pump liquid pressure;

    f) means for sensing the current passing into said power supply from said alternating current source, including means for disconnecting said circuit breaker if the sensed current exceeds a predetermined limit;

    g) means for sensing the voltage of said alternating current source, including mean for activating one of said circuit breaker disconnecting inputs if the sensed voltage exceeds a predetermined limit;

    h) means for sensing the current through said motor, including means for activating one of said circuit breaker disconnecting inputs if the sensed current exceeds a predetermined limit;

    i) means connected to said pressure sensing circuit for sensing a predetermined maximum pressure, including means for activating one of said circuit breaker disconnecting inputs if the predetermined maximum pressure is sensed; and

    j) means for sensing the difference between the preset pressure setting and the sensed output pressure and generating a difference signal, and means for comparing this difference signal with a signal representative of motor current, including means for activating one of said circuit breaker disconnecting inputs if the compared signals exceed a predetermined limit.
